Why do Dentists Use Fluoride?

Fluoride has become a cornerstone in modern dental care, recognized for its significant role in promoting oral health and preventing tooth decay. Dentists use fluoride because it strengthens tooth enamel, making it more resistant to the acids produced by bacteria that cause cavities.
